The Mergewell dedup service scans incoming customer records, scores likely duplicates, and merges them according to rules in `dedup-policy.yaml`. Before you can run the merger locally or call the review endpoints, you need to authenticate against the internal Mergewell gateway. All requests must carry a bearer token in the `Authorization` header; unauthenticated calls are rejected with a 401 and logged. New team members get a scoped development credential that only touches the sandbox dataset. For local development, use the key below.

API key for kaguf-fawif: zpat3_k5x

Break-Glass: Veldtsocket Reconnect Bug. Plugin authors: clients on SDK 3.x loop-reconnect when the gateway sends a close frame with code 4012. Patch ships next cycle. Interim: cap reconnect attempts at 5 and back off 30s. If your plugin is locked out of the gateway entirely, break-glass access restores a session token via the console. The console prompts for the recovery passphrase, which follows below.

unlock words, bawef-kahap: sorax-sorir-quenys-aldok

Runbook — Pingloom deploy-status bot. The bot polls the Ferrywheel pipeline API every 30s and posts status to the #releases channel. If it goes silent, check the poller pod first; restarts are safe and idempotent. Duplicate announcements usually mean two replicas are running — scale back to one. Message templates live in the repo under templates/, not in the dashboard. For review purposes, confirm the environment matches what is checked in. The values the bot currently runs with are listed below.

service settings:
ralael:
  pin: 7453
  tenant: zorath
  seal: seal_087806e4
  metrics_host: metrics.ralael.paliqworks.example
  standby_team: fraath
  escalation: praok-istiel
  nonce: 10e083

Handover Note — Training Budget

Marit, welcome aboard. For the board's sake, short version: next year's training budget sits at last year's level plus inflation, weighted toward the Quillbrook leadership track. Unspent Q4 funds roll over once, then lapse. Full workings are in the shared folder. One confidential point for you and the board follows.

board note of yageg-yahag: The southern region missed its Soriel quota by 43.1 percent last quarter. Kelaxek Systems plans to raise the Sormir list price by 59.3 percent in July. The steering committee signed off on a budget of $32.1 million for Project Casael. The renewal with Eliirox Holdings closes at $66.2 million a year, 55.2 percent above the last contract.